China’s Military Expansion: A Strategic Response to U.S. Influence

In a significant display of strategic intent, China is undertaking the development of an extensive military infrastructure aimed at countering American dominance in the Asia-Pacific region. Referred to by analysts as “The Fortress,” this intricate system of bases, missile sites, and cyber warfare centers underscores Beijing’s resolve to enhance its geopolitical clout and prepare for possible confrontations with the United States. As tensions escalate between these two global powers, a recent report from the Wall Street Journal explores the magnitude, nature, and ramifications of China’s expanding military capabilities within a rapidly shifting geopolitical surroundings.

China’s Military Expansion Poses Challenges to U.S. Authority

The recent advancements in China’s military capabilities indicate a strategic shift towards establishing supremacy in the Indo-Pacific arena. Over the last ten years, Beijing has made significant investments in modernizing its naval forces, enhancing missile technology, and bolstering cyber warfare units. This thorough strategy aims not only to challenge customary U.S. influence but also to create an effective deterrent against foreign interventions near its territorial waters.

Critical elements of this military expansion include:

  • A swift increase in advanced ballistic missile systems capable of reaching U.S. installations across the Pacific.
  • The implementation of “anti-access/area denial” (A2/AD) tactics designed to limit U.S.naval operations.
  • The creation of artificial islands equipped with military airstrips and missile facilities within contested maritime territories.
  • The advancement of stealth submarines and aircraft carriers intended for power projection beyond coastal regions.

Exploring China’s Advanced Defense Infrastructure

Beneath China’s formidable military installations lies an intricately designed network comprising technological innovations and logistical frameworks aimed at ensuring long-term strategic independence.
These facilities incorporatestate-of-the-art communication hubs utilizing quantum encryption for safeguarding sensitive information alongside fully integrated AI systems that monitor battlefield dynamics continuously.
Additionally,extensive underground tunnelsand fortified bunkers are constructed not only for shielding personnel from sophisticated missile attacks but also for enabling rapid deployment even amidst heavy aerial assaults.

Main features include:

  • Cloaked Missile Silos:A distributed network designed for evading satellite surveillance;
  • Drones Launch Facilities:Sheltered within rugged terrains allowing surprise operations;
  • Automated Resupply Stations:Sustaining uninterrupted logistics through automated processes;
